EMR – A New Paradigm, Not an Electronic Version of the Paper Record

If the clinical data is structured, it’s stored in a DBMS and screens

displayed are database reports, not images of physical pages. How

EMRs store & manage data is critical to their ability to document

various PQRI & HEDIS quality measures.

Three REC Payment Milestones

SubscriptionSubscription DeploymentDeployment MU CertificationMU Certification

1/3rd

Second payment when 

EMR is deployed and 

provides CPOE and e‐RX 

and received e‐Lab results

1/3rd

REC gets paid for signing 

you up.  Focused on 

marketing first

1/3rd

Final payment when EP is 

certified as a Meaningful 

User of EMR technology

Math is simple ‐

anything that delays a payment milestone, puts REC at financial

risk. Expediting DEPLOYMENT is key to timely receipt of 2nd

payment.

Areas of Concern What you need to consider

Loss of Internet Connection Can be a power failure, or I-Net provider failure, so your contingency plan must cover all of these.

EMR Responsiveness Internet can be slow, and add 1 (or more) seconds to menu responses.

Non-control of EMR upgrades In the ASP model, every client migrates to new versions at same time at the will of the EMR developer. Can create a training issue.

Workflow Customization Issues ASP apps may not be as user-customizable as in-office EMRs.

PMS Integration Challenges Can be more challenging to integrate Web-EMR with in-office PMS, or even impossible.

Browser IssuesWith 4 major brands, and several versions/brand, and numerous options, and different renderings of sites, browser management is not trivial to get and keep right.

Increased Security RisksEvery ASP user is ‘facing’ the I-net, and any user breach can compromise entire network. ASP EMR are also better targets for hackers than any individual office is.

Lack of Control of Backup Strategy and on-site access to patient files

How long does it take an ASP to restore backup if patient files are lost or breached, or ASP and EMR are two different organizations

Special Licensing considerations to be addressed

Some issues don’t exist with in-office deployments, but require special terms for web-based deployments.

User Interface Constraints Speech recognition is more challenging in I-net based EMRs. Many practices are used to transcription, and like speech recognition EMRs.

Issues With I-Net Based SaaS ASP EMRs

Do any of the ASP EMRs offered to you include a user-customizable workflow engines?

(These offer users the ability to make their workflow specific for each user, and for specific types of patient encounters, without requiring EMR vendor assistance or charges).

If user workflow modification isn’t built-in, it can’t be added on. An example of an EMR with workflow management is EncounterProOpen Source EMR.

Workflow and Application Customization

The number of keystrokes required to accomplish any task and the entire patient encounter is critical. This is something that no REC can evaluate for you because they don’t know your workflow!
